Gerrard brawl victim describes 'barrage' of blows
The man allegedly attacked by England footballer Steven Gerrard during a bar room brawl today relived the incident in court.
Marcus McGee, 34, said he faced a “barrage” of blows after the Liverpool captain asked him “who the f***” he thought he was when refused to hand over control of a CD player.
Mr McGee lost a front tooth crown in the attack in the early hours of December 29 last year, Liverpool Crown Court heard.
Mr McGee, who was initially attacked by Gerrard’s friend John Doran, said he thought the soccer player struck the first blow.
He said: “I remember a barrage of punches coming in at my face but I didn’t know who has done what.
“Having watched the CCTV it was obvious Steven Gerrard hits me a couple of times, maybe three times but I couldn’t honestly say on the night.
“I didn’t know who did what.”
